Description

The author argues that there is a strand of Kierkegaard's writing that offers a metaphysical practice that recognises the dependence of people upon one another.;The metaphysical assumptions of the classical liberal -- Human rights and fundamentalism -- Some limitations of the discourse of human rights -- Autonomy and?evil? -- The beginnings of an alternative metaphysic and ethics -- Natural needs -- Metaphysics and morality -- Love for family, friends and close associates.
